Gosens won the DFB-Pokal with Union Berlin in 2023 and was named in the UEFA Europa League Squad of the Season in 2020-21. He also earned 20 caps for Germany, scoring two goals, including a memorable strike at Euro 2020.
Robin Gosens is a German professional footballer who plays as a left-back for Serie A club Fiorentina. He began his career in the Netherlands with Vitesse before moving to Atalanta, where he gained prominence for his attacking contributions. Gosens has also represented the German national team, notably scoring in a 4-2 win over Portugal at Euro 2020.
Gosens is an attacking-minded left-back known for his tireless runs, crossing ability, and goal-scoring threat from wide positions. He excels in a wing-back role, using his stamina and physicality to contribute both offensively and defensively. His main weakness lies in defensive positioning and one-on-one situations against quick wingers.
